>In the 1990's, Donald and Mildred Othmer were an unassuming couple living in New York City, having been married for over 40 years. Donald was a professor of chemical engineering at what was then called the Polytechnic University in Brooklyn, now the NYU Tandon School of Engineering. He was distinguished in the field of chemical engineering, with a large number of patents and a business doing consulting. Mildred was a retired school teacher and active volunteer at Brooklyn Botanic Garden and Planned Parenthood. When the childless couple died in their 90's, Donald in 1995, and Mildred in 1998, they donated their money to a number of charities, such as the Long Island College Hospital in Brooklyn, the University of Nebraska, and Polytechnic in Brooklyn. Each of donations totaled over $100 million, with the couple's combined estates worth approximately $750 million.
>The source of their wealth was the $25,000 each had invested with Warren Buffett, a family friend, in the early 1960's. They received Berkshire Hathaway stock at $42 a share in 1970. The Othmers had kept their money invested, slowly adding to it, even as others in their family withdrew their money. The Othmers stayed in for the long haul, and were a staggeringly successful example of the sort of long-term investing that Buffett always preached the value of.
